find x, the length of the line segment $overline{ab}$.

Explanation:

Step1: Identify similar - triangles

Since $\triangle CDE$ and $\triangle CAB$ share the same - angle at $C$ and $DE\parallel AB$, $\triangle CDE\sim\triangle CAB$ by the AA (angle - angle) similarity criterion.

Step2: Set up the proportion

For similar triangles, the ratios of corresponding sides are equal. The ratio of the sides of $\triangle CDE$ to $\triangle CAB$ is given by $\frac{CD}{CA}=\frac{CE}{CB}=\frac{DE}{AB}$. We know that $CD = 8$, $CA=8 + 8=16$, $DE = 8$. Let $AB=x$. Then the proportion is $\frac{CD}{CA}=\frac{DE}{AB}$, which is $\frac{8}{16}=\frac{8}{x}$.

Step3: Solve the proportion for $x$

Cross - multiply the proportion $\frac{8}{16}=\frac{8}{x}$ to get $8x=8\times16$. Then $x = 16$.

Answer:

$16$
